Around the Circle is designed to provide you with snapshots of the latest research on youth civic engagement and civic education. The newsletter features three regular columns:

  • Research Roundup highlights new findings from research commissioned or generated by CIRCLE.
  • From Research to Practice illustrates how practitioners have applied research to encourage the participation of young people in civic and political life.
  • Grants provides information on the CIRCLE grant application process and on funded proposals.
